Hey, welcome aboard! Quick context before the eng sync: our two client SDKs for Nimbrella (the Kestrel one and the newer Dovetail one) have drifted — Dovetail is missing retry hooks and offline queueing. We're tracking parity gaps in a shared matrix so nobody ships a feature to just one SDK again. Before the sync, skim the parity tracker here.

operations page: https://confluence.lumicsys.internal/projects/display/projects/display

## Further Reading: EXIF Scrubbing

Welcome! Before touching the upload pipeline, get familiar with how Pixelwash strips metadata. Short version: every image passes through the scrubber before hitting storage, and we remove GPS tags, device serials, and timestamps — no exceptions, even for internal tooling. The tricky bits are rotation handling (we preserve orientation by re-encoding) and RAW formats, which go through a separate path. The design doc covers the edge cases in detail, and it lives on the internal wiki here.

dashboard of yagep-tajop = https://jira.tolvaqsys.internal/browse/pages/pages/browse

Quick heads-up on Pinwheel UI versioning: we cut a minor release every sprint, and anything touching component props needs a changeset file in the PR. No changeset, no merge — the bot will nag you. Majors are rare and go through the design council first. The full policy, with examples of what counts as breaking, lives on the internal page below.

wiki page, bahip-yahip: https://grafana.qirvanlabs.corp/browse/display/projects/cc3a1b9dbfc9

- [ ] Verify the Pondermill fan-out workers actually shed load when the notify queue crosses the high-water mark — last release they just buffered until OOM. Kick the synthetic burst test, watch the backpressure gauge settle under 80%, and confirm consumers resume cleanly. Reviewer: please double-check the threshold math in the config. The candidate build under review is noted below.

session token of yahap-fafop = htk9_f6aa94135

Subject: On-call notes — retention sweeper

Welcome to the rotation. The Tidewane sweeper purges expired records nightly; plugin authors sometimes report missing data when their retention tags are malformed. Check the sweeper's skip log before escalating — most cases resolve there. Tagging rules, grace periods, and the exemption request process are all documented on the internal page.

operations page: https://confluence.zemvarlabs.internal/projects/display/browse/display/8963